Tacos: The Perfect Mexican Street Food



Tacos, usually considered the perfect Mexican street food, embody the abundant cooking customs of Mexico. These delicious creations contain a crispy or soft tortilla filled with a range of ingredients, showcasing a variety of tastes and structures. From mouthwatering meats like carnitas and al pastor to vegetarian options featuring beans, cheese, or barbequed veggies, tacos offer something for every palate.


The simplicity of the taco enables countless customization, typically covered with fresh cilantro, onions, salsas, and lime. Road vendors throughout Mexico masterfully prepare tacos, offering them fresh and hot to enthusiastic consumers. The public nature of taco intake advertises a feeling of link amongst restaurants, as they share diverse dental fillings and garnishes.

Typical Ingredients and Variations



One of the ultimate dishes of Mexican cuisine, enchiladas are celebrated for their flexibility and rich flavors. Generally, corn tortillas work as the base, frequently full of a range of active ingredients such as shredded hen, beef, cheese, or beans. The fillings can be enhanced by a variety of sauces, varying from red chili to green tomatillo, each contributing its distinct taste. Variations are plentiful throughout regions, with some including local ingredients like fish and shellfish in seaside areas or mole in Oaxaca. Toppings may consist of sour lotion, lettuce, avocado, or cheese, enhancing both flavor and presentation. This flexibility permits enchiladas to show the diverse cooking heritage of Mexico, making them a cherished option for several.




Food Preparation Techniques and Tips



Grasping the art of preparing enchiladas entails understanding numerous food preparation techniques that boost their taste and appearance. First, picking the ideal tortilla is important; corn tortillas are traditional and offer authentic preference. They need to be lightly heated to stop fracturing when rolled. The filling, typically a blend of meats, cheese, or vegetables, ought to be skilled well to infuse flavor. Once filled, enchiladas are rolled securely and placed in a baking dish. A savory sauce, generally red or green, ought to be poured generously over them prior to cooking. Cooking permits the tastes to fuse and celebrity to thaw perfectly. Garnishing with fresh garnishes like cilantro, onions, or sour lotion adds a burst of quality, boosting the dish to new elevations.

Components and Variations



 


A characteristic of Mexican cuisine, mole showcases an abundant tapestry of components and local variations that reflect the nation's diverse culinary landscape. Commonly, mole integrates a range of chiles, seasonings, nuts, seeds, and chocolate, developing an intricate flavor account. One of the most famous variation, mole poblano, comes from Puebla and features active ingredients like ancho and pasilla chiles, almonds, and dark chocolate. Other local ranges, such as mole from Oaxaca, highlight various seasonings and techniques, leading to distinctive tastes and textures. Some moles may include fruits, natural herbs, or also local specializeds, additionally improving their individuality. This adaptability permits mole to be a flexible accompaniment for different dishes, specifically meats, showcasing the deepness and splendor of Mexican culinary traditions.




Cultural Value and Practices



While frequently celebrated for its rich tastes, mole likewise holds deep cultural relevance in Mexican society, acting as an icon of heritage and custom. This complex sauce, with its mix of active ingredients and strategies, shows the historical fusion of indigenous and early american influences. Traditionally, mole is prepared during considerable parties, such as wedding events and religious holidays, showcasing its role in common events and family members connections. Each area boasts distinct variations, even more highlighting neighborhood satisfaction and identification. The act of making mole can be viewed as a ritual, gave with generations, reinforcing domestic bonds and cultural connection. Subsequently, mole goes beyond mere nutrition; it personifies the spirit and resilience of Mexican society, making it a cherished culinary work of art.

Ceviche: Freshness From the Sea



Ceviche, commemorated for its lively flavors and stimulating qualities, stands as a demo of the bounty of the sea in Mexican cuisine. This recipe commonly includes fresh fish or fish and shellfish, marinated in citrus juices, mainly lime, which properly "chefs" the healthy protein while infusing it with a zesty brightness. Often incorporated with components such as sliced onions, tomatoes, cilantro, and chili peppers, ceviche offers an unified mix of appearances and tastes that catch the essence of seaside living.


Regions throughout Mexico have their own variations, showcasing local seafood and one-of-a-kind seasoning combinations. For instance, in the Yucatán Peninsula, ceviche is commonly coupled with avocado and experienced with a hint of orange juice for an exotic spin. Offered chilled, this dish is not only a favored appetiser however additionally an invigorating option on cozy days, symbolizing the spirit of party and neighborhood found in Mexican culinary customs.




Chiles Rellenos: Stuffed Peppers With a Kick

These packed peppers are typically made with poblano or Anaheim peppers, which are very carefully roasted to improve their taste and fragrance. Once peeled, the peppers are full of a savory mixture, typically consisting of cheese, meat, or beans, producing a delightful medley of structures and tastes


After being packed, the chiles are normally dipped in a light batter and fried till golden brown, adding a satisfying problem. They are often offered with an abundant tomato sauce or salsa, additional raising their taste profile. This meal is a preferred in several Mexican households and restaurants, personifying the vibrant spirit of the food. Chiles Rellenos not only satisfy the taste buds however likewise showcase the culinary creativity entailed in developing typical Mexican dishes that commemorate both warmth and flavor.

Guacamole stands apart as an ultimate element of Mexican food, loved for its creamy structure and vivid flavors. This avocado-based dip has actually become a staple not only in Mexico yet also in kitchen areas worldwide. Typically made with ripe avocados, lime juice, tomatoes, onions, cilantro, and jalapeños, guacamole provides a wonderful balance of richness and passion.


Its adaptability enables it to complement numerous dishes, from tacos to grilled meats, while likewise acting as a dip for tortilla chips. The preparation can vary from an easy mash to a much more intricate version with added ingredients like garlic or pomegranate seeds.


Guacamole is usually connected with social gatherings, enhancing the experience of sharing food. Its popularity has actually caused numerous variants, but the traditional dish stays a beloved comfort food. Inevitably, guacamole exemplifies the heart of Mexican culinary traditions, bewitching tastes buds with each creamy bite.

What Regions of Mexico Have Distinctive Culinary Designs?



Distinct cooking designs in Mexico arise from different regions, including Oaxaca known for its mole, Yucatán with its citrus tastes, Puebla famed for chiles en nogada, and Baja California highlighting fresh fish and shellfish and ingenious dishes.
